    Tired of the same ol pork chops....

    chops marinate them in 1/4 cup of white vinegar, 1 cup of orange juice and the juice of a lime. Give them overnight in the refer or at least one hour. I used a grill to cook them.

    Does anyone knead their dough in a food processor?

    yep Cuisinart 14 cup here also 4 or 5 years old still works( like your old one) I put the dry ingredients pulse a few times to mix The add hot water from the tap and process until it becomes a ball It's ready in about 40 seconds to go into a bowl for the first rise.

    Don't forget, next Tuesday is

    Blue Ridge pancakes 1 1/2 cups of flour 3/4 cup of stone ground yellow cornmeal 2 heaping teaspoons of baking powder 1 teaspoon of salt 1 tablespoon sugar 1/4 teaspoon baking soda sift 2 cups buttermilk 2 beaten eggs 1/4 cup of canola oil ( you could use bacon grease) mix and fry as usual
